Firecracker Smokehouse Chicken Wings

Firecracker Smokehouse Chicken Wings

Find the perfect recipe for BBQ Smokehouse Chicken Wings that brings a copycat flair to your next gathering.

Time: Prep - 10 min, Cook - 30 min, Total - 40 min
Servings: 6
Difficulty: Easy
Cuisine: American, Barbecue

Allergens

Contains gluten and soy (from the BBQ sauce).

Ingredients

  • 3 lbs chicken wings, split at the joint 1 cup smoky BBQ sauce 1/2 cup honey 1/4 cup apple cider vinegar 2 tbsp chili powder 2 tsp paprika 1 tsp garlic powder 1 tsp onion powder 1/2 tsp ground black pepper 1/2 tsp salt

Instructions

  1. Combine smoky BBQ sauce, honey, apple cider vinegar, chili powder, paprika, garlic powder, onion powder, ground black pepper, and salt in a bowl. Mix well to create the firecracker dry rub.
  2. Pat dry the chicken wings with paper towels and place them on a large tray.
  3. Apply the dry rub generously to each wing, ensuring they are fully coated. Cover and let marinate for 1 hour.
  4. Preheat your BBQ grill to medium high heat (350°F/180°C). Grill wings over direct heat until cooked through, approximately 20 25 minutes, turning occasionally.
  5. Once the chicken is fully cooked, brush liberally with the remaining sauce and continue to cook for another 5 minutes, until the sauce caramelizes.
